3. Floating Bridge Press is proud to announce the publication of the poetry collection About Face: World War I Facial Injury and Reconstruction, by fellow WOMPO Ann Gerike. These lyrical poems in the voices of injured soldiers and their wives are beautifully crafted, restrained, and moving. Gerike provides context with an absorbing introduction, and an appendix of photographs gives readers a sense of both the psychological agony of facial injury and the amazing transformation made possible by surgeon Sir Harold Gillies. "The literal loss of face is a subject fraught with poetic implications, and threat. . . . Whatever else we may claim—about our souls, our spirits—at some deep level most of us see our bodies, and especially our faces, as our essential selves"—from the Introduction
